How To Choose a Roofing Company

Installing a new roof is a major home renovation that might cost tens of thousands of dollars. It's essential to research thoroughly to find the most qualified and trustworthy roofing company for the job. Here are some key factors to consider when hiring a roofer.

  • Roofing materials and products: Quality roofing companies sell quality materials that can withstand Laguna Hills' weather and endure a long time. Be careful of contractors pushing extremely inexpensive or generic options. Check out shingle samples before committing.
  • Detailed written estimate: Legitimate roofers will provide a thorough written quote. The quote should detail the full project scope, materials needed, and total cost with no surprise charges. Avoid companies that provide unclear bids, or ones that seem way too low or high.
  • Responsiveness and communication: From estimate to project completion, your contractor should keep in consistent contact with you, answer all questions, and address any concerns.
  • References and reviews: Vet companies by reviewing their most recent online feedback on sites such as Google, Yelp, or the Better Business Bureau (BBB). Look for a history of consistently good feedback. Requesting local references is another great way to learn more about the customer experience.
  • Warranties and guarantees: Reputable roofers provide strong manufacturer warranties covering shingles for 30+ years and workmanship warranties for five or more years. Use caution with roofers offering shorter warranties.
  • Experience and credentials: Companies operating for over a decade demonstrate years of experience on top of quality work and satisfied customers. Make sure any provider you consider is properly licensed, bonded, and insured. Inquire about professional certifications, such as those from the National Roofing Contractors Association.

Signs Your Roof Needs Repair or Replacement

Though most homeowners don't think about their roof every day, it provides critical protections for your home. Be attentive for these common signs that your roof may need inspection and repairs from a professional roofer.

Roof Age

The age and material of your roof play a big role. Asphalt shingles, the most popular roofing material for homes, typically last about 20–25 years. If your roof is nearing or past this lifespan, have it inspected to see if complete replacement is necessary.

Leaks or Water Stains in Your Home

One of the most obvious signs of roof trouble is water leaks. Stains on your insulation, walls, or ceilings, or in your attic likely indicate water seeping through worn or damaged shingles. Even small leaks should not be ignored, as they can facilitate mold growth and further damage your roof.

Exposed Roof Decking Underneath Shingles

If you can see roof deck boards or sheathing under shingles, it indicates that those shingles are curling or losing their seal. This means the shingles likely need replacement. Shingles should lie flat to prevent water from leaking into your home.

Cracked, Broken, or Missing Shingles

Examine your shingles closely from a steady ladder or while on the ground. Look for shingles that are cracked or are missing granules. Storms can cause roof damage over time. To keep your roof in good condition, replace any shingles that have become detached or have gaping holes.

Flashing Deterioration Around Roof Penetrations

Metal flashing on your roof creates a watertight barrier around valleys, vents, chimneys, and other areas where water can penetrate the roofing system. If the flashing is developing cracks, peeling away, or deteriorating over time, it may leak. Promptly address any flashing issues.

Sagging Roof Line

A structural problem can lead to noticeable roof sagging or unevenness. If you notice sagging or an uneven slope, get a roofing company to inspect it. A roof deck that isn't reinforced will only get worse without proper support.

Frequently Asked Questions About Roofing in Laguna Hills, CA

The best type of roofing material for your home in Laguna Hills will be decided by a number of factors, including your budget and how often you're willing to do maintenance.

Asphalt is more budget-friendly, while options like metal cost more but last longer. Clay roofing may be beneficial around Laguna Hills due to its high solar reflectivity. Roofs of this type can help you save on cooling costs during the sunny summer months. You might be swayed by how environmentally friendly a material is, and opt for something like wood.

In California, licensing is handled by the Department of Consumer Affairs Contractors State License Board. Contractors are required to have an active license to work on roofing projects valued over $500, and in most cases must be bonded.

Generally, the fall or the spring is the best time of year to have your roof replaced. In the summer, Laguna Hills' hot temperatures can slow down the project.

Your roof does impact the energy efficiency of your home. For example, in the summer a good roof helps you cool your home more efficiently. Certain materials, such as metal, provide superior insulation compared to other types. Another way to improve energy efficiency, and potentially a great use of roof space in Laguna Hills, is installing solar panels.

Roofs should normally be cleaned about once a year. You may need to clean your roof more often if there's a buildup of mold, leaves, moss, or mildew.

The signs that a roofer did a good job are: the shingles are all uniform in appearance, the roofline is not sagging, and the flashing and underlayment were properly installed.
